Transaction 339dab681d7e395284ef7d24d7af77b4e26de27ff30b49e670ed323c49a0a757
1 Input
1 Output
-
339dab681d7e395284ef7d24d7af77b4e26de27ff30b49e670ed323c49a0a757:0
- value
- 299411
- script pubkey
- OP_0 OP_PUSHBYTES_20 e12080b71d3d9181aeca8024a77cc59251e122a0
- address
- bc1quysgpdca8kgcrtk2sqj2wlx9jfg7zg4qunw7ym